The East Jutland police announced today that they have arrested a 22-year-old suspect in connection with yesterday's bomb threat at the Fuglesangs Allé campus.

Police received a bomb threat against Aarhus University, Campus Fuglesangs Allé, on 17 December. However, after having searched the entire area and the 40,000 square metres of buildings, police concluded that it was a false alarm. Affected students and staff will be notified directly about how to proceed in relation to exams.

On 11 December, students from BSS are to present a plan designed to help Novo Nordisk distribute insulin in Indonesia. They will be presenting the solution to managers and experts from Novo Nordisk.
